So, to the game.

We started well and within a couple of minutes Gareth had broken free (again) down the left hand side, cut back and put in a difficult cross which their centre back totally skewed his clearance and saw the ball loop over his keeper and into the net.

It became apparent from this point on that Meadway are in fact, utter shite. Friendly team, hardly anything for the ref to do during the game, nice blokes, shite.

But it started raining hard and for some reason we had a bit of a quiet spell. Were certainly never really under pressure but Smurf had to produce one save from Genghis and then another (good one) to stop the ball going straight in from a corner in the swirling wind and rain. That was about it though and pretty soon Gareth again broke free and was working well with Andy Miller and Matt to work the ball down the left hand side. The ball went into the box, pinged out a bit and Gareth fired it home from just inside the area for 2-0.

Then we must have had about 5 or 6 chances to score but for some reason it kept coming down to the players' wrong feet, or they were trying too hard, or something would get in the way, or they were snatching at it and not making use of the time and space they had. Played some lovely football with Matty and Adam spraying the ball out to the wings and then powering forward to support the attacks.

Wayne eventually got a bit of space and fired the ball home to make it 3 for half time.

Second half started and we were all over them again. Their back four couldn't stop anything going straight through them and at some point after about 10 minutes Wayne got his second (can't actually remember the goal I'm afraid...)

Then Crabbeman, Macca and I came on for Ads, Ben and Miller respectively and from then on it was game over. We got the ball on the edge of our own box and it didn't leave the ground from there even as it crossed the line for our 5th. Total football up the right hand side of the pitch, 6 or 7 passes until Macca passed it across the 6 yard box for me to slot home. Lovely team goal.

Then we went down the right again and I crossed the ball for Gareth to have a strike, when it pinged back out Matty took one touch to kill it and then fired it low and hard to make it 6. Then we had a few corners and Matty took a quality curling far poster for Hilly to arrive and nod it home (I could have got a touch on it but was worried about deflecting it over so I left it) for 7.

We really could have had a hatful more, missed more than we scored but played some good stuff and should look forward to playing them again sometime. Easy.
